HMC500LP3 by Analog Devices

HMC500LP3 by Analog Devices is a RF/Microwave Modulator with 27 dBm CW input power, VECTOR modulation, and 1800-2200 MHz frequency range. It operates b/w -40 to 85 °C and has a characteristic impedance of 50 ohm. Ideal for modulating RF signals in various applications.
